Overview of the Smart Inhalers Market
Smart inhalers are technologically advanced devices that integrate sensors, mobile applications, and cloud-based software to monitor and improve medication adherence for patients with chronic respiratory diseases. These inhalers are designed to provide real-time feedback to users, reminding them to take their medication, tracking their inhalation technique, and ensuring that the proper dosage is administered. Smart inhalers also offer healthcare providers valuable data on patient behavior, which can help optimize treatment plans and improve clinical outcomes.
The growing global burden of chronic respiratory diseases, combined with advancements in digital health technologies, is driving the adoption of smart inhalers. By improving patient adherence to prescribed treatments, smart inhalers play a critical role in managing asthma, COPD, and other respiratory conditions, reducing hospitalizations, and enhancing patients' quality of life.

Size and Share of the Smart Inhalers Market
The global smart inhalers market was valued at USD 15.4 billion in 2024. The market is projected to grow at a robust CAGR of 19.4% from 2025 to 2034, reaching a value of USD 76.0 billion by 2034. Several factors contribute to this growth, including the rising incidence of chronic respiratory diseases, technological advancements in inhaler devices, and increasing awareness among patients and healthcare providers about the benefits of smart inhalers in improving medication adherence and treatment outcomes.
Market Segmentation
The smart inhalers market can be segmented based on device type, application, distribution channel, and geography.
- By Device Type
- Dry Powder Inhalers (DPIs): These devices deliver medication in the form of a fine powder. DPIs are widely used for managing asthma and COPD and are increasingly being integrated with smart technology to monitor medication usage and track patient adherence.
- Metered Dose Inhalers (MDIs): MDIs are the most commonly used inhalers. With the addition of smart sensors and digital capabilities, MDIs help patients track their inhalation technique and ensure the correct dosage is delivered.
- Soft Mist Inhalers (SMIs): SMIs are less common but offer an alternative to DPIs and MDIs. These devices provide a slower mist delivery, making it easier for patients to inhale medication, and they are gradually being integrated with smart technologies.
- By Application
- Asthma: Asthma is one of the most prevalent chronic respiratory conditions worldwide. Smart inhalers play an essential role in helping asthma patients manage their symptoms by improving medication adherence and providing real-time feedback on inhalation techniques.
- Chronic Obstructive Pulmonary Disease (COPD): COPD is another major application area for smart inhalers. The devices help COPD patients track their medication usage, manage exacerbations, and reduce hospital admissions.
- Other Respiratory Conditions: Smart inhalers are also used in the management of other respiratory conditions, such as cystic fibrosis and bronchiectasis, where medication adherence and symptom management are critical.

Market Dynamics and Trends
Key Drivers of Market Growth
- Increasing Incidence of Chronic Respiratory Diseases (CRDs) The global prevalence of chronic respiratory diseases, such as asthma and COPD, is increasing due to factors like urbanization, air pollution, smoking, and an aging population. According to the World Health Organization (WHO), asthma affects approximately 235 million people worldwide, and COPD is the third leading cause of death globally. This rising disease burden is a significant driver for the smart inhalers market.
- Technological Advancements in Inhaler Devices Smart inhalers are being integrated with advanced technologies such as Bluetooth connectivity, mobile applications, sensors, and cloud-based data analytics. These technologies enable real-time monitoring of medication adherence, personalized treatment plans, and timely interventions by healthcare providers. As these devices become more sophisticated, the demand for smart inhalers continues to grow.
- Improved Medication Adherence One of the main challenges in managing chronic respiratory diseases is poor medication adherence. Smart inhalers help address this issue by providing patients with reminders, tracking their usage, and offering real-time feedback on their inhalation technique. This helps ensure that patients are taking their medication correctly, ultimately improving treatment outcomes.
- Healthcare Cost Reduction Smart inhalers contribute to reducing healthcare costs by preventing hospital admissions and emergency visits. By improving medication adherence and allowing for early intervention in case of exacerbations, these devices help manage CRDs more effectively, reducing the overall financial burden on healthcare systems.
Emerging Trends in the Smart Inhalers Market
- Integration with Digital Health Ecosystems Smart inhalers are increasingly being integrated into broader digital health ecosystems, where they work in conjunction with other wearable devices, health tracking apps, and telemedicine platforms. This integration allows healthcare providers to monitor patients remotely, ensuring more personalized and proactive care.
- Personalized Medicine and AI Integration With the integration of artificial intelligence (AI) and machine learning, smart inhalers are becoming more personalized. AI-powered apps can analyze inhaler usage patterns and provide tailored recommendations to patients, improving the effectiveness of the treatment plan and enhancing patient engagement.
- Cloud-Based Solutions Cloud-based solutions are becoming more common in the smart inhaler market, allowing patients to store their inhaler usage data online, access it anytime, and share it with healthcare providers. This not only improves patient convenience but also allows for better data management and more efficient care.

Challenges in the Smart Inhalers Market
- High Cost of Smart Inhalers Despite their benefits, smart inhalers are generally more expensive than traditional inhalers, which may limit their adoption, particularly in developing countries with lower healthcare budgets. Overcoming this cost barrier will be key to widespread market growth.
- Regulatory Hurdles The regulatory approval process for smart inhalers can be complex, especially with the integration of digital technologies. Navigating the regulatory landscape and ensuring compliance with standards in different regions can pose challenges for manufacturers.
- Data Privacy Concerns As smart inhalers collect sensitive health data, there are concerns about patient privacy and data security. Manufacturers must ensure that they adhere to strict data protection regulations to gain patient trust and promote widespread adoption.
Competitor Analysis
The smart inhalers market is competitive, with several key players leading the development of innovative inhaler devices and digital health solutions.
Key Players in the Smart Inhalers Market:
- Sensirion AG: A leader in the development of sensor technologies, Sensirion is known for its smart inhaler sensors that track medication usage and provide real-time feedback to patients and healthcare providers.
- AptarGroup Inc.: Aptar is a prominent player in the inhaler market, offering a range of smart inhalers equipped with digital tracking capabilities to improve medication adherence.
- Teva Pharmaceutical Industries Ltd.: Teva has developed several smart inhalers for the management of asthma and COPD, with a focus on improving patient adherence and treatment outcomes.
- Novartis AG: Novartis is a major player in the respiratory market and has invested in the development of smart inhalers that incorporate advanced digital technologies for personalized care.
- Boehringer Ingelheim International AG: Boehringer Ingelheim is focused on creating smart inhalers to improve the management of respiratory diseases and is actively involved in the research and development of digital health solutions.
- Findair Sp.zo.o.: Findair is known for its innovative smart inhaler systems, which are designed to help asthma and COPD patients better manage their conditions.
- Adherium: Adherium specializes in smart inhaler adherence solutions, offering devices that monitor patient usage and provide real-time data for healthcare providers.
